BACKGROUND: Recombinant human erythropoietin, such as epoetin alfa and darbepoetin alfa, is an important therapy for anemia due to chronic renal failure. Allergy to recombinant human erythropoietin and the need for desensitization are rare. CASEEntities:

Original inpatient 2-day slow desensitization protocol
| Day | Dose (IU)* | Cumulative dose (IU) |
|---|---|---|
| 1 | 7 | 7 |
| 1 | 14 | 21 |
| 1 | 28 | 49 |
| 1 | 56† | 105 |
| 2 | 112 | 217 |
| 2 | 224 | 441 |
| 2 | 259 | 700 |
* Doses were administered every 6 h
†Desensitization terminated due to reaction
Modified outpatient 17-day slow desensitization protocol
| Day | Dose (IU)* |
|---|---|
| 1 | 7 |
| 1 | 14 |
| 4 | 28† |
| 7 | 56 |
| 10 | 112 |
| 12 | 224 |
| 15 | 450 |
| 17 | 700 |
* Doses were administered every 48–72 h
†Continued from first trial of desensitization
Laboratory testing results at different time periods of the patient’s presentation
| Laboratory testing | Baseline before recombinant human erythropoietin | Day 2 of initial reaction to intravenous darbepoetin alfa | Day 2 of failed 2-day desensitization to epoetin alfa | During modified desensitization (at 112 IU daily dose) | One month after desensitization |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Hemoglobin (g/L) | 7.8 | 7.0 | 6.7 | 6.0 | 9.2 |
| Hematocrit (%) | 22.3 | 20.7 | 19.5 | 18.6 | 27.0 |
| White blood cells (cells/μL) | 9100 | 10,400 | 13,100 | 13,300 | 10,200 |
| Neutrophils (cells/μL) | 3600 | 5700 | 6100 | 8900 | 9200 |
| Lymphocytes (cells/μL) | 3600 | 1300 | 2800 | 2400 | 600 |
| Monocytes (cells/μL) | 400 | 1000 | 1300 | 1000 | 200 |
| Eosinophils (cells/μL) | 1400 | 2400 | 3000 | 900 | 200 |
| Basophils (cells/μL) | 100 | 0 | 0 | 100 | 0 |
| Aspartate aminotransferase (IU/L) | 34.0 | NM | 14.0 | 15.0 | NM |
| Alanine aminotransferase (IU/L) | 33.0 | NM | < 15 | 15.0 | NM |
| Blood urea nitrogen (mg/dL) | 51.0 | 54.0 | 59.0 | 9.0 | 30.0 |
| Creatine (mg/dL) | 3.2 | 8.1 | 12.9 | 11.6 | 7.5 |
NM not measured
